1.Analysis of ambulatory blood pressure levels and blood pressure variability in patients with type 2 dia-betes mellitus complicated hypertension
Chinese Journal of cardiovascular Rehabilitation Medicine 2016;25(6):591-594
Objective:To study influence of type 2 diabetes mellitus (T2DM) on ambulatory blood pressure (ABP) levels and blood pressure variability (BPV) in aged patients with essential hypertension (EH) .Methods:A total of 80 aged EH +T2DM patients treated in our hospital from Jun 2014 to Jan 2016 were selected as observation group ,another 80 aged pure EH patients were selected as EH control group .The 24hABP indexes and BPV indexes were compared between two groups . Results:Compared with EH control group , there were significant rise in 24h mean systolic blood pressure [24hSBP , (126.47 ± 9.64) mmHg vs .(134.98 ± 10.63) mmHg] ,nighttime mean SBP [nSBP ,(125.73 ± 10.19) mmHg vs .(133.74 ± 11.29) mmHg] ,daytime mean SBP [dSBP ,(128.29 ± 10.97) mmHg vs .(136.42 ± 12.18) mmHg] ,daytime mean pulse pressure [dPP ,(59.46 ± 10.79) mmHg vs .(65.38 ± 11.69) mmHg] ,nPP [ (58.00 ± 10.11) mmHg vs .(67.14 ± 9.93) mmHg] and 24hPP [ (59.27 ± 10.16) mmHg vs .(64.76 ± 11.62) mmHg] , P<0.01 all;and significant rise in 24hSBP standard deviation [24hSBPSD ,(12.63 ± 2.87) mmHg vs .(18.41 ± 3.09) mmHg] and nSBPSD [ (10.14 ± 3.53) mmHg vs .(14.89 ± 3.54) mmHg] in observation group , P<0.01 both .Conclusion:Diabetes mellitus elevates daytime and nighttime SBP ,increases BPV and risk of cardiovascular diseases in aged EH patients .

5.Effect of salidroside on brain edema and neurological function in global ischemia-reperfusion injuly in rats
Li ZHANG ; Tianhua YAN ; Ming YE ; Ning LIU ; Yisheng MAO
International Journal of Cerebrovascular Diseases 2011;19(12):896-900
Objective To investigate the effect of salidroside on brain edema and neurological function in global cerebral ischemia-reperfusion injury in rats.Methods A total of 100 Sprague Dawley rats were randomly divided into sham operation,ischemia-reperfusion and salidroside 12,24 and 48 mg/kg groups (n =20 in each group),and than redivided into 6 h,24 h,72 h and 7 dsubgroups (n =5 in each subgroup).A rat model of global cerebral ischemia was established using the four-vessel occlusion method.Immediately after modeling,all groups were administered intragastrically for 7 days.The brain water content was quantitated by the wet-dry weight method.The neurological evaluation was performed using a neurological deficit score (NDS).Results After modeling both the ischemia-reperfusion group and all the salidroside groups had significant neurological deficit,and as time went by,it was improved gradually.Compared to the ischemia-reperfusion group at the corresponding time points,neurological deficit in all the salidroside groups was improved significantly (all P < 0.05),and showing a dose-dependent trend.Compared to the salidroside 12 mg/kg and 24 mg/kg groups,neurological deficit in the salidroside 48 mg/kg group was improved significantly at 72 hours and 7 days (all P < 0.05).The brain water contents began to increase at 6 hours after modeling in the the ischemia-reperfusion group and all the salidroside group.They reached the peak at 72 hours,and significantly higher than that in the sham operation group (all P < 0.05).The brain water contents in all the salidroside group were significantly lower than those in the ischemiareperfusion group at 24 and 72 hours after modeling (all P < 0.05) and showing a dosedependent trend.The brain water content in the salidroside 48 mg/kg group was close to that in the sham operation group at 7 days after modeling.Conclusions Salidroside may significantlydecrease brain edema and improve neurological function in global cerebral ischemia-reperfusion injury in rats,and it has a neuroprotective effect.

7.C2-ceramide induced apoptosis of malignant mesothelioma cells in v itro
Tianhua ZHANG ; Yongchun LI ; Xianwei LI ; Decai CHI
Practical Oncology Journal 2014;(6):492-497
Objective In this research ,the effects of exogenous C 2-ceramide on the induction of apop-tosis of mesothelioma cells in vitro and related important proteins are investigated .Mtehods Mesothelioma cells were treated with various doses of C 2-ceramide for different duration .Cell viability were analyzed by cell count-ing kit-8 assay.Morphological changes of apoptosis of mesothelioma cells were observed by Diff Quik staining . Apoptosis of mesothelioma cells was also detected by Caspase -3 assay and lactate dehydrogenase(LDH)assay. Related important proteins involved in the signal transduction of apoptosis were detected by western blot .Results In vitro,C2-ceramide demonstrated a dose -and time-dependent inhibition of cell proliferation .Apoptotic bodies were observed by Diff Quik staining .The antiproliferative effect of 80 μm C2-ceramide was paralleled with an increase in Caspase -3 activity.LDH assay showed that C2-ceramide at a concentration of 80μm signifi-cantly promoted cells death .After treated by C2-ceramide,the expressions of Bax and the phosphorylated JNK in mesothelioma cells were increased , however , the expression of phosphorylated ERK 1/2 kinase was decreased . Conclusion Our results indicate that C 2-ceramide induced apoptosis of malignant mesothelioma cells in vitro . This anti-tumor affect is achieved by adjusting related important proteins .
8.Screening of proteins interacting with RSK4 in breast cancer by affinity purification and liquid chromatography/mass spectrometry
Riqiang LIU ; Tianhua LIU ; Qinle ZHANG ; Kai JIANG ; Kun GUO ; Shu ZHANG ; Yinkun LIU ; Huawei YANG
China Oncology 2016;26(7):581-588
Background and purpose:As a tumor suppressor gene, ribosomal S6 kinase 4 (RSK4) plays important roles in inhibiting cell proliferation, migration and inducing cell apoptosis. However, the proteins interacting with RSK4 are still unknown. This study aimed to screen proteins interacting with RSK4 in breast cancer cell line MDA-MB-231 by lfag-tag affnity puriifcation and LC-MS/MS (liquid chromatography/mass spectrometry).Methods:The pcDNA3.1/EGFP-RSK4-Flag eukaryotic expression vector was constructed by inserting full lengthRSK4 gene into vector pcDNA3.1/EGFP-Flag. And then the recombinant plasmids were transferred into MDA-MB-231 cells. Real-timelfuorescent quantitative polymerase chain reaction (RTFQ-PCR) and Western blot were used to detect the expression of RSK4 in MDA-MB-231 cells. Affnity puriifcation and LC-MS/MS were applied to screen proteins interacting with RSK4, and the related action mechanism of RSK4 with its interacted proteins was detected based on bioinformatics gene ontology (GO) and ingenuity pathway analysis (IPA).Results:Twenty-four proteins, such as serine/threonine-pro-tein kinase 38 (STK38)/serine/threonine-protein kinase 38-like (STK38L), MOB kinase activator 2 (MOB2) and protein arginineN-methyltransferase 5 (PRMT5), were successfully identiifed by Flag-tag affnity puriifcation followed by LC-MS/MS analysis, which probably interacted with RSK4. Bioinformatics analysis of the identiifed proteins suggested the proteins interacting with RSK4 were involved in diverse biological pathways, such as apoptosis and cell migration. Conclusion:According to bioinformatics results of proteins interacting with RSK4 identiifed by affnity puriifcation and LC-MS/MS, biological networks of RSK4 are involved in apoptosis and migration in breast cancer cells.
9.Effect of cisplatin on analgesia with morphine in rats with incisional pain
Tianhua ZHANG ; Zhongjian ZHONG ; Longhui CAO ; Huiting LI ; Yonghua CHEN ; Wenjie LIU ; Wenqian LIN
Chinese Journal of Anesthesiology 2014;34(6):701-703
Objective To evaluate the effect of cisplatin on analgesia with morphine in rats with incisional pain.Methods Forty-two adult male Sprague-Dawley rats,weighing 180-220 g,were randomly divided into 6 groups (n =7 each) using a random number table:normal saline group (group C),normal saline + Pglycoprotein inhibitor LY335979 group (group CL),normal saline + morphine group (group CM),cisplatin group (group S),cisplatin + morphine group (group SM) and cisplatin + morphine + LY335979 group (group SML).Cisplatin 2 mg/kg was injected intraperitoneally once every two days for 5 times in S,SM and SML groups,while the equal volume of normal saline was injected intraperitoneally in C,CL and CM groups.At 2 days after the end of administration,the incisional pain models were established.At 10 min after establishing the model,normal saline 2 ml was injected subcutaneously in C and S groups; LY335979 20 mg/kg was injected via the caudal vein and normal saline 2 ml was injected subcutaneously in group CL; morphine 2 mg/kg was injected subcutaneously in CM and SM groups; LY335979 20 mg/kg was injected via the caudal vein and morphine 2 mg/kg was injected subcutaneously in group SML.Cumulative pain score was used to evaluate analgesia.Results Compared with group C,cumulative pain scores were significantly decreased in group CM,and no significant change was found in cumulative pain scores in CL and S groups.Compared with group CM,cumulative pain scores were significantly increased in group SM,and no significant change was found in cumulative pain scores in group SML.Cumulative pain scores were significantly lower in group SML than in group SM.Conclusion Cisplatin can weaken analgesia induced by morphine in rats with incisional pain through enhancing P-glycoprotein function in the blood-brain barrier.
10.CT Diagnosis of Split Cord Malformation in Children
Bo LIU ; Zengjun ZHANG ; Tianhua CHEN ; Jufen JIANG ; Yuqin CAO ; Mingxia HUANG
Journal of Practical Radiology 1991;0(03):-
Objective To study the appearances of split cord malformation(SCM)and evaluate the diagnostic value of CT for SCM.Methods Clinical and CT data of 48 cases with SCM were analyzed retrospectively ,21 were males and 27 were females,ranged from 1 day to 8 years with a mean of 11.6 months. All cases evaluated by plain CT with coronal and sagittal reconstructions.Results Type I accounted 75%, consisted of two hemicords, each contained in its dural tube and separated by a rigid median septum .TypeⅡaccounted 25%, consisted two hemicords contained in a single dural sac separated by a non-rigid, fibrous median septum. Associated abnormalities: tethered cord syndrome(n=38), syringomyelia(n=9), intradural lipomas(n=10), meningocele(n=18).Conclusion CT can clearly demostrate the position, the septum and the shape of the SCM, as well as associated abnormalities.
